Geo. W. Walling to Albert A. Durham, quitclaim

Signed 5 December 1849

Washington County, Oregon, Deeds, Book 1:2, "Bonds and Deeds of Washington

County, Oregon Territory," Department of Assessment and Taxation, Hillsboro,

Oregon.

Spelling, punctuation, and line lengths are as in the original. Insertions

for readability are given within brackets.

 

Albert A. Durham Records Quit Claim.

Deed.

Know all men by these Presents

that in consideration of the sum of fourteen hundred dollars to me in hand paid the receipt whereof is hereby acknowledged

I do sell and quit Claim unto A.A. Durham all my right title interest and Claim in and to the Claim upon which I now reside and by

me recorded in December 3d 1847

Attest Geo. W. Walling.

W.W. Chapman.

December 5th 1849.

William Geiger jnr[?]

Recorder.

Job McNamee to Thomas Stephens, a lot in Portland, Washington Co.

"Bill of Sale" [in this case a mortgage]

Signed 2 November 1849, recorded 5 December 1849

Washington County, Oregon, Deeds, Book 1:1, "Bonds and Deeds of Washington

County, Oregon Territory," Department of Assessment and Taxation, Hillsboro,

Oregon.

Spelling, punctuation, and line lengths are as in the original. Insertions

for readability are given within brackets.

Bill of Sale of Town property

Know all Men by these presents that

I Jobe Mcname of the town of portland

county of washington and teritory of Oregon

grocery ceeper [keeper] for and in consideration of the

sum of six hundred dollars to mee in hand

paid by thomas stephens of the teritory and county

above written The Receipt whereof is Here By

acknowledged) Have Bargained Sould and

delivered, and By these presents do bargain

sell and deliver to the s[ai]d Thos. stephens one

lot No [blank] In Block No [blank] In the town

of portland aforesaid Together with one house

and Bolling ally on sd lot with all the

Appertainances there unto Belonging to have

and to hold the sd Primaces [premises] with all the

appertainances there unto belonging To the

sd Thomas Stephens, his Executors administrators

and assigns To his and thare own proper use

and Benefit for Ever In witness where of

I have here unto set My hand and Seal

this 25 day of october 1849

Job McName

(seal)

The conditions of the above Bill of sale

is such that if the sd above Bound Jobe

Mc nemee His heirs Executors or administrators

or any of Them shall and do well and truly pay

or cause to Be paid unto the sd Thomas

stephens his heirs or Executors or administrators

and asigns The sum of six hundred dollars with

ten per cen[t] per anum from date It Being the

amount of a note gave to the sd stephens of

Halcomb [Holcomb, now Clackamas Co.] Baring the folowing Date san francisco

August 16th 1849 and Due twelve months from

the above Date and to Be paid in gold Or Silver

with the sd 10 per cent Intrust [interest] and without

Defalcation Then this obligation to Be Nul and

void otherwise to Remain In full force and

virtue in law

Signed Sealed an[d] Job McNamee (seal)

Delivered this 2n[d] Day of

Nov 1849 in presence of

Wm. M. King

Recorded this 5th day of December

A.D. 1849. William Geiger jnr[?]

Recorder.
